Law College Students Protest Fee Hike

PUDUCHERRY: Students of Dr B R Ambedkar Government Law College boycotted classes and  protested against the hike in fees during the current academic session from Rs 750 to Rs 3,500.

Stating that the hike was enormous and adversely affected the students, particularly those from lower economic strata of society, they sought withdrawal of the hike. The students led by Anand, secretary of Students Federation of India and Swaminathan, secretary Students Association came to the Legislative Assembly and called on CM N Rangasamy at his chamber and discussed the issue. The students called off their strike after the Chief Minister assured them that he would consider fixing the fee at Rs 1,000 instead of Rs 3,500, said Anand.

The college has a strength of around 1,200.
